SANTA TERESA - One of six people allegedly found crossing the border near Santa Teresa was discovered to be wanted on a charge of molesting a child in Bernalillo County, according to the U.S. Border Patrol.
Agents observed fresh footprints heading north from the international border on Tuesday, and followed them for several miles until they found the individuals, who admitted to being Mexican citizens with no legal immigration documents and were arrested.
Adrian Armendariz, 36, was identified when his biographical and biometric information was entered into the Integrated Automated Fingerprint Identification System, bringing up the warrant.
Armendariz, who has been previously deported from the United States, was also revealed to have an extensive criminal history including convictions for trafficking cocaine, aggravated assault of a household member and transporting and selling drugs. He was detained pending extradition to Bernalillo County.
